The Sudanese Ambassador to Vietnam, Adil Ibrahim Mustafa Ahmed, on Aug. 25 inaugurated his nation's honorary consulate in Ho Chi Minh City and introduced the honorary consul, a Vietnamese national.

He said Tran Uyen Phuong, deputy general director of Tan Hiep Phat Group, a major non-alcoholic beverage maker in Vietnam , was the most impressive among dozens of candidates who applied for the position.

At the ceremony, the ambassador said the Sudanese Government had decided to appoint an honorary consul to the city because of the huge potential for economic and cultural relations.

Sudan is the third largest country in Africa with an area of 2.5 million square kilometers and a population of 39 million.

The two countries established diplomatic relations in 1969 and Sudan opened an embassy in Hanoi in 2009./.
